Key Points

  • This research aims to provide a unified framework to resolve the black hole information paradox using Causal Priority Theory.
  • Presented a single-variable approach based on quantum relative entropy.
  • Derived the black hole Page curve without geometric assumptions.
  • Developed a parameter-free prediction method for Page time.
  • Predicted Page time of tPage ≈ 0.646·tevap, differing from traditional predictions.
  • Outlined a falsifiable hypothesis testable in analogue gravity systems like BEC and optical fibers.

Abstract

This document provides a unified overview of the research series on Causal Priority Theory (CPT), which offers a novel resolution to the black hole information paradox. Based on a single fundamental variable Cₑ₄₋ (quantum relative entropy) and a single axiom, this framework derives the black hole Page curve without the need for additional geometric assumptions such as replica wormholes or island surfaces.
